How much should you budget for food, hotel, entertainment in Europe a day?

My Fiance and I are going to Europe in May for 46 days and I am unsure if $100 per person per day is enough for food, attractions and a hotel. Should we be higher..if so..how much higher. We will budget for a few nicer hotels and decent priced meals with eating at markets more often.


I would budget just a little more...$100 is less in Euro, and it depends on the city you're going to, but I would say $150 a day will be just fine to have a great time in Europe, some days you won't spend it all, others you'll spend more, depends where you go. have fun!

Depends on the city, $100 dollars in London won't even get you the hotel, Eastern Europe slightly cheaper though

if you are planning nicer hotels, add to your budget. You can have a great trip for $200 a day, but you will stay in decent, but not luxure hotels. Also, depends which countries and cities you are in. Spain is cheaper than France or Italy. Smaller towns in England and France are cheaper than London or paris. Spain was full of great meals for 10 Euros per person (with beer or wine, multi-courses and desert). And, i assume you are not planning on renting a car, which you don't need, go with the rail pass. And 200/day should suffice nicely.
